Transaction 77c590bcf94f6150eebc2874abc582f4eb6b3c042774a42ef2fc7e14358f69b8
1 Input
1 Output
-
77c590bcf94f6150eebc2874abc582f4eb6b3c042774a42ef2fc7e14358f69b8:0
- value
- 8710601
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 598e98ce902cdb2b28ab9a9da3ca6979ae54165a OP_EQUALVERIFY OP_CHECKSIG
- address
- 19AXxt18BaUcTTMzEPzmyVRgd5gSWMafUj